Is this composite video? Your capture card might have some example
apps including command line apps or scriptable apps. (Or an SDK
for it.) You might be able to use one of those, or--should you
have time and inclination--modify one.
If this is a firewire or USB camera, you still might have some apps
that apply.
I'm currently using DirectShow with an Osprey 2000 on Windows
2000. I found some ways that a recording can be made with
something like Revolution. (I had to go with C++ for several
reasons, though.) I would expect that on the Mac you would find
both general and specific apps that can help.
